Bangladesh has performed phenomenally in economic development. In the last 10 years, the country has unlocked immense socio-economic development, business potential, built conducive infrastructure to facilitate growth, and harnessed the power of ICT to propel the country to the next phase of development. For several consecutive years, the country has maintained over seven per cent growth. According to Asian Development Bank, in 2019, Bangladesh exhibited the fastest growth among the Asia-Pacific economies. It forecasted that in the fiscal year 2019-2020, Bangladesh’s economy will grow at 8 per cent, which would be the highest in Asia. Bangladesh is now a model of how a populous country can transform its population into human resources by taking advantage of technology in combination with far-sighted policies. This rapid growth and development requires greater engagement with the world. Bangladesh’s progress has been recognised as an economic miracle that placed it ahead of many other emerging economies. The country is expected to be an upper middle-income country by 2021 and as a developed country by 2041. This internal change needs to be commensurate with the country’s external outreach. Therefore, it is imperative to engage more deeply at the regional and global level. Because, Bangladesh has a lot to contribute in terms of partnership and sharing experiences.
